A Clockwork Orange

Rating: 7.3/10
Genre: Crime
Overall value for money and time: 6.9/10

In my opinion, I feel that this movie is highly overrated. Perhaps I'm just not one who can appreciate such "artistic" movies, which is also the case for "American Beauty". Somehow, I felt that it was rather a merry-go-round movie. The coincidences are too exaggerated and while it does touch on some issues of psychology and repentment, it doesnt touch too much on logic. It's a movie that's more disturbing than entertaining. Not a movie for me, but I didn't regret watching it either. The movie is about a group of vicious young lads who goes around torturing, beating, raping, and robbing people. Finally, the leader of the gang is caught and undergoes personality conditioning, a one way ticket out of jail. However, not everything goes as planned. This is one movie that opens up your mind and creates a deep impression, though not necessarily a good thing.
